ASSURER

Etymology

Noun

assurer (plural assurers)

An insurer; an underwriter.

One who takes out insurance.

A person who or thing which assures.

As*sur"er, n.

1. One who assures. Specifically: One who insures against loss; an insurer or underwriter.

2. One who takes out a life assurance policy.
